For any given deck that has one or more cards in it, one single card is always the worst. The lowest amount of cards that we are allowed to put in a constructed standard deck is 60. This means that two of the worst cards in the deck can be eliminated, to make your draws/openig hands better and more consistent. I think that the two {Crypt Ghast}s you have need to go, because you have so few swamps in the deck. It's almost like a 2/2 vanilla for 4. I could be wrong though. Test it! If you find that you are almost never happy to see a certain card, or find that it has extremely narrow applications, cut it and continue to test.
